ASTON Rowant trainer Alan Hill could bid to strengthen his claims for top honours in the Kimblewick Hunt meeting at Kingston Blount tomorrow.

The handler has all but secured the area title, but is now gunning for the national Connolly’s Red Mills Trainer’s Championship.

Hill, with 22 winners, is four clear of nearest rival Robert Chanin in the race for top honours in the category for trainers with eight or more horses under their care.

He has entered Ravethebrave in the AGA Ladies’ Open, where victory under Hannah Watson would see the jockey move to the head of the South Midlands Area Lady Riders’ Championship.

Watson has another live opportunity to add to her tally with Minella For Party, one of several with good chances in the Intermediate race.

The first race is due off at 2pm.
